Which statement best explains why Florida and New York have the same number of electoral votes?

A. They are both swing states.
B. The popular vote in each state was very similar in 2012.
C. They have been states for approximately the same amount of time.
D. Their population sizes are similar.

The correct answer is D) Their population size is similar.

The statement that best explains why Florida and New York have the same number of electoral votes is that their population size is similar.

The electoral college is the one that decides the election of the President of the United States. Each state has a number of electoral votes depending on the size of its population. The largest the population on a state, the most number of electoral votes it has. That is why in this case, the statement that best explains why Florida and New York have the same number of electoral votes is that their population size is similar.
